Edmund H. Rabitoy, passed away at the Central Utah Veteran's Home on Thursday, Jan. 1, 2015, at the age of 84.

Services will be held on Thursday, Jan. 8, at Rost Funeral Home, McMurtrey Chapel, with a viewing from 9 a.m. to 10:45 a.m. and funeral services at 11 a.m.. with military honors. Burial will follow at Mountain View Cemetery in Mountain Home.

Ed was born on Sept. 25, 1930, in Stephenson, Mich., to Edward and Emma Rabitoy.

He served 10 years in the U.S. Air Force leaving with an honorable discharge. He was a 35+ year member of the American Legion Post #26 in Mountain Home and a member of the Masonic Lodge, Scottish Rite and the Korein Shrine Temple in Wyoming.

Ed went to work for the Bureau of Reclamation at dams in Colorado, Wyoming and Idaho and retired with 35 years of government service.

Ed is survived by his wife, Leana, daughters Sandra Fontaine, of North Carolina, and Robin Bailey, of Nevada, and stepson Leon Dipp, of Idaho, grandchildren, great-grandchildren, and one brother and one sister, both in Michigan.
